What This Page Is

A science worksheet poses questions drawn from topics in biology, chemistry, physics, or earth science. Formats include short-answer prompts, labeled diagram completions, multiple-choice questions, and data interpretation tasks that ask the student to analyze tables or graphs.

Goal

Answer each science question accurately by applying the relevant concept, interpreting provided data correctly, and expressing your reasoning clearly where written responses are required.

  1. Read any introductory passage, diagram caption, or data table provided at the top of the worksheet before attempting questions.
  2. For each question, identify whether it asks for factual recall, data reading, or an inference drawn from given evidence.
  3. Answer factual questions from memory first, then tackle data-interpretation items by locating specific values in the provided table or graph.
  4. For short-answer or explanation prompts, state the scientific principle and then connect it to the specific scenario described in the question.
  5. Review your completed sheet by checking that diagram labels are spelled correctly and numerical answers include appropriate units.

Rules

  • Numerical answers must include correct units of measurement — a bare number without units is considered incomplete.
  • Diagram labels must point to the exact structure indicated by the leader line; misplaced labels count as errors even if the term itself is valid.

Tip

When a question asks you to explain a process, structure your response as a cause-and-effect chain rather than listing isolated facts, because examiners award marks for showing logical connections between steps.
